How do you know if a shape has rotational symmetry?
A shape has rotational symmetry when it can be rotated and it still looks the same. The order of rotational symmetry of a shape is the number of times it can be rotated around a full circle and still look the same.
What is rotational symmetry of order?
The order of rotational symmetry of a geometric figure is the number of times you can rotate the geometric figure so that it looks exactly the same as the original figure. … A rotational symmetry of order 1 means that the shape will look like its original only once after you rotated the shape 360 degrees.
How do you write rotational symmetry?
Direction of Rotation For example, for an equilateral triangle ABC, when it is rotated about point X, will take the same shape after a rotation of angle 120° as in figure. Thus, order of rotational symmetry = 360°/120° = 3.

Does 180 degree have rotational symmetry?
A figure has 180-degree rotation symmetry if it looks the same when turned halfway around. Because this particular kind of rotation symmetry is so common, it has its own special name: point symmetry.

What is rotational symmetry order 2?
Rotational Symmetry and Order The order of symmetry is a number used to describe how many times the object will appear to be the same while rotating through 360°. If it only matches up twice, it is Order 2; if it matches the original shape three times, it is Order 3, and so on.

How do you find the order of rotational symmetry?
You can also deduce the order of rotational symmetry by knowing the smallest angle you can rotate the shape through to look the same. 180° = order 2, 120° = order 3, 90° = order 4.

What is the angle of rotational symmetry when the order is 5?
Common degrees of rotation are: 180 degrees (order 2); 120 degrees (order 3); 90 degrees (order 4); 72 degrees (order 5); and 60 degrees (order 6).
What is 6 fold symmetry?
6-Fold Rotation Axis – If rotation of 60o about an axis causes the object to repeat itself, then it has 6-fold axis of rotational symmetry (360/60=6). A filled hexagon is used as the symbol for a 6-fold rotation axis.

How many rotational symmetry does a circle have?
The order of rotational symmetry of a circle is, how many times a circle fits on to itself during a full rotation of 360 degrees. A circle has an infinite ‘order of rotational symmetry‘.
